Transaction ed8332e7a9451fc20b55379ae6d1e6b1d3412b9c80c289f7b241b998b8744069
1 Input
1 Output
-
ed8332e7a9451fc20b55379ae6d1e6b1d3412b9c80c289f7b241b998b8744069:0
- value
- 844252
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f450c8b4aec238189e4cf32b182ed96774212ae OP_EQUAL
- address
- 34YMb6hoyZNzv8cqMZZf2Zzjyu5g4bEVcC